Abstract

The accurate,objective and effective method for accounting carbon emission is an urgent need to serve the goal of"carbon peak,carbon neutrality"and support scientific carbon emission reduction decisions.At present,indirect carbon emission has been included in several provincial carbon emission trading markets,and it is also an important emission source of carbon emission statisti-cal accounting by all levels of administrative agencies.Therefore,the carbon emission factor of the power grid has a great impact on the overall situation of the national carbon emission reduction work,so it is of great significance to timely improve the carbon emis-sion factor calculation method according to the needs of the new situation.Firstly,this paper discusses the concept and application scope of the carbon emission factor.Then the development of international carbon emission factors is summarized.Based on the cur-rent commonly used carbon emission factor calculation method in China,optimization suggestions are put forward from the aspects of accounting cycle and accounting scope,and the power grid carbon emission factor typical algorithm considering the impact of green power consumption is designed.The result of an example shows that the proposed algorithm can more accurately reflect the indirect carbon emission level reflecting users′ electricity consumption behavior,and promote the development of green power consumption more effectively.
